Jerry Lewis via MDA
I sent an email request via the Muscular Distrophy Association website. I actually asked how much I had to contribute in order to recieve an autograph from Jerry. I never heard back from them and pretty much forgot about this. Yesterday I received a very nice black and white 8x10 collage personalized picture of Jerry Lewis doing some of his more famous skits and acts.
Return address on envelope is:
Muscular Dystrophy Association Inc
National Headquarters
3300 East Sunrise Drive
Tucson,Az 85718-3299

Re: Jerry Lewis via MDA
Some people seemed to think that this picture that they sent out is a PP. But I decided to give writing the MDA a try with an LOR to the address above and received back the same 8 x 10 not personalized but everything in the "All good wishes! Jerry Lewis 2011" was completely different. It would have been all written the same especially the "All good" and "2011".
Guess these really are signed by Jerry Lewis.

Re: Jerry Lewis via MDA
Jerry Lewis is a very controlling person and would NOT allow other people to sign his name! I am soooo tired of this debate....if you think that they are sec then dont write to him. A few experts ( of the ones that I trust that is) have said a number of times over the years that he signs authentically through the mail. Case in point, I once sent him a Damn yankees playbill to his Las Vegas addy, and it was returned to me signed and inscribed and the envelope was post marked Providence, R. I. , where the play was that week.
